About Nathan Beckmann

Nathan Beckmann is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Hardware and Architecture,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Information Systems and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, having authored 65 papers that have together received 1.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Parallel Computing and Optimization Techniques (39 papers), Advanced Data Storage Technologies (36 papers), Caching and Content Delivery (15 papers), Cloud Computing and Resource Management (13 papers), Interconnection Networks and Systems (12 papers), Optimization and Search Problems (9 papers), Distributed systems and fault tolerance (9 papers) and Embedded Systems Design Techniques (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Hardware and Architecture (1.1k citations), Computer Networks and Communications (1.2k citations), Information Systems (418 citations),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(211 citations) and Electrical and Electronic Engineering (499 citations). Nathan Beckmann has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Germany and Israel. Frequent co-authors include Daniel Sánchez, Brandon Lucia, Harshad Kasture, Jason Miller, Anant Agarwal, Miodrag Potkonjak, Charles Gruenwald, George Thomas Kurian, Jonathan Eastep and Anurag Mukkara. Their work appears in journals such as IEEE Computer Architecture Letters, ACM Transactions on Storage, ACM SIGMETRICS Performance Evaluation Review, IEEE Micro and Proceedings of the ACM on Programming Languages.
